Caliper, Replace
Front
- Raise and support vehicle, then remove front wheel.
- Drain a moderate amount of brake fluid from reservoir with a syringe.
- Disconnect caliper brake hose.
- Remove caliper bolts and disconnect brake pad wear sensor electrical connector, if necessary.
- Remove caliper toward rear.
- Reverse procedure to install, noting the following:
- Tighten bolts to specifications.
- Bleed brake system.
- Ensure brake pad wear sensor wire does not contact rotor or wheel.

Anti-lock Brakes -> Description
Vehicle: 1993 BMW 318I 1.8 L4 GAS
The Anti-Lock Brake System (ABS) consists of a control unit, hydraulic unit, speed sensors and wiring harness. Each speed sensor has a gear wheel which runs past the permanently magnetized edge of the speed sensor installed in the wheel hub. The rotary motion of the wheels is recorded by inductive sensors and an electric signal is sent to the electronic control unit.

Front Brake Pads, Replace
318 & 325
- Raise and support vehicle, then remove front wheels.
- Remove brake pad wear indicator connector from left side of caliper.
- Remove anti-rattle clip, then the caliper sliding bolt plastic caps.
- Lift brake hose out of holder, then remove caliper sliding bolts.
- Remove caliper toward rear. Remove brake pads, then suspend caliper from frame with wire.
- Reverse procedure to install, noting the following:
- Compress caliper piston into bore.
- Check fluid level and bleed brake system as necessary.
- Tighten to specifications.
